Insolvency Practitioner
Our coverage on Insolvency Practitioners focuses on the pivotal role these licensed professionals play in managing financial distress and formal insolvency procedures across the UK. Accountancy Today reports on regulatory developments, including oversight by Recognised Professional Bodies (RPBs) such as the ICAEW, ICAS, and the Insolvency Practitioners Association, under the supervision of the Insolvency Service . We analyse the responsibilities of insolvency practitioners in roles like administrators, liquidators, and supervisors of voluntary arrangements, as well as their obligations to creditors and adherence to ethical standards. Our editorial also examines the impact of legislative changes, such as the Corporate Insolvency and Governance Act 2020, on insolvency practices. This coverage provides accountants, legal professionals, and business leaders with insights into the evolving landscape of insolvency practice in the UK.
